medalist in Spanish

medalist in Spanish is medallista — medalist means someone who has won a medal, especially in sports competition.

medalist in Spanish

medallista
noun
Someone who has received a medal. [from 18th c.]

What does "medalist" mean?

  1. noun Someone who has won a medal, especially in sports competition.
    "The Olympic medalist was greeted by cheering crowds at the airport."
